@charset "utf-8";
/* CSS Document */





#s-slide-photo {
	position:relative;
	width:747px;
	height:275px;

}
.s-slide-photo {
	position:absolute;
	top:0px;
	left:0px;
	-moz-opacity:0.0;
	filter:Alpha(opacity=0);
}







.topnav {
 font-family: Helvetica, sans-serif;
 font-size: 12px;
 text-transform: uppercase;
 color: #543019;
 text-decoration: none;
 font-weight: bold;
 }
 .topnav_Und {
	font-family: Helvetica, sans-serif;
	font-size: 12px;
	text-transform: uppercase;
	color: #543019;
	text-decoration: underline;
	font-weight: bold;
 }
 .whiteline {
 border-bottom-width: 1px;
 border-bottom-style: solid;
 border-bottom-color: #FFFFFF;
}
.sidenav {
	 font-family: Helvetica, sans-serif;
 font-size: 12px;
 text-transform: uppercase;
 color: #875b26;
 text-decoration: none;
 font-weight: bold;
}
.TripTitle {
	 font-family: Helvetica, sans-serif;
 font-size: 12px;
 color: #a96208;
 text-decoration: none;
 font-weight: bold;
}
.TripTitlelower {
	 font-family: Helvetica, sans-serif;
 font-size: 11px;
 color: #a96208;
 text-decoration: none;
 font-weight: bold;
}
.border_right_side{
border-right:1px solid #a96208;}
.border_top_side{
border-top:1px solid #a96208;}

.news {
font-family: Helvetica, sans-serif;
 font-size: 13px;
 /*text-transform: uppercase;*/
 color: #4d2912;
 text-decoration: none;
 font-weight: bold;
}
.BodyText {
	font-family: arial;
	font-size: 11px;
	text-transform: none;
	color: #6c6c61;
	text-decoration: none;
	font-weight: normal;
}
.BodyTextMap {
	font-family: arial;
	font-size: 11px;
	text-transform: none;
	color: #6c6c61;
	text-decoration: underline;
	font-weight: normal;
	
}
.BodyText_b {
	font-family: arial;
	font-size: 12px;
	text-transform: none;
	color: #6c6c61;
	text-decoration: none;
	font-weight: bold;
}
.more {
	font-family: verdana;
	font-size: 10px;
	text-transform: none;
	color: #4d2912;
	text-decoration: underline;
	font-weight: bold;
}
.ReadmoreTrips {
	font-family: verdana;
	font-size: 10px;
	text-transform: none;
	color: #a95d07;
	text-decoration: underline;
	font-weight: bold;
}
.header1 {
	 font-family: Helvetica, sans-serif;
 font-size: 16px;
 /*text-transform: uppercase;*/
 color: #a6610c;
 text-decoration: none;
 font-weight: bold;
}
.header_trip {
	 font-family: Helvetica, sans-serif;
 font-size: 16px;
 color: #a6610c;
 text-decoration: none;
 font-weight: bold;
}
.header2{
 font-family: Helvetica, sans-serif;
 font-size: 12px;
 text-transform: none;
 color: #a2a279;
 text-decoration: none;
 font-weight: bold;
}
.botomline {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#f0e7db;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#6c6c61;
	text-decoration: none;
}
.botomlinedark {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#543019;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#6c6c61;
	text-decoration: none;
}
a.link_side:link {
	color: #6c6c61;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
}
a.link_side:visited {
	color: #6c6c61;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	text-decoration: none;
}
a.link_side:hover {
	text-decoration: underline;
	color: #6c6c61;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
}
a.link_side:active {
	color: #6c6c61;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;
}
a.link_more:link {
	text-decoration: underline;
	font-family: verdana;
	font-size: 9px;
	text-transform: none;
	color: #4d2912;
	text-decoration: underline;
	font-weight: bold;
}
a.link_more:visited {
    text-decoration: underline;
	font-family: verdana;
	font-size: 9px;
	text-transform: none;
	color: #4d2912;
	text-decoration: underline;
	font-weight: bold;
}
a.link_more:hover {
	text-decoration: underline;
	font-family: verdana;
	font-size: 9px;
	text-transform: none;
	color: #000000;
	text-decoration: underline;
	font-weight: bold;
}
a.link_more:active {
	text-decoration: underline;
	font-family: verdana;
	font-size: 9px;
	text-transform: none;
	color: #4d2912;
	text-decoration: underline;
	font-weight: bold;
}
.bold_header {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	text-transform: none;
	color: #a6610c;
	text-decoration: none;
	font-weight: bold;
}
.formborder {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#5d5d5d;
	background-color:#FFFFFF;
	border: 1px solid #b89066;
}
#drop5 span {
	border: 1px solid #CCCCCC;
	position:absolute;
	top: 25px;
	left: 60px;
	background-color:#FFFFFF;
	text-align:left;
	z-index:999999;
	
}
a.link_sideSilo:link {
	color: #6c6c61;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	line-height: normal;
	font-variant: normal;
	text-transform: none;
	text-decoration: none;
}
a.link_sideSilo:visited {
	color: #6c6c61;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
	text-decoration: none;
}
a.link_sideSilo:hover {
	text-decoration: underline;
	color: #6c6c61;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: normal;
}
a.link_sideSilo:active {
	color: #6c6c61;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-style: normal;
	font-weight: bold;
	line-height: normal;
	font-variant: normal;
	text-transform: none;
}.mapborder {
	border: 1px solid #f0eed7;
}

.GallBorder {
	border: 1px solid #ad9782;
}

.TripsBorder {
	border: 1px solid #ebebeb;
}
.tripLine {
	border-top-width: 1px;
	border-right-width: 1px;
	border-bottom-width: 1px;
	border-left-width: 1px;
	border-top-style: solid;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
	border-top-color: #f0eed7;
	border-right-color: #f0eed7;
	border-bottom-color: #f0eed7;
	border-left-color: #f0eed7;
}
.book_next{
font-family:Arial, Helvetica, sans-serif;
font-size:13px;
color:#834200;
font-weight:bold;
text-decoration:none;
}



